Quarterly Planning Note — Reseller Programme

Board: the Corvane reseller programme enters phase two next quarter. Eighteen partners onboarded; twelve active. Target: thirty by year-end. Margins per partner tracking at 22%, above plan. Training costs higher than budgeted; offset by reduced direct-sales spend. Galloway region remains soft. Recommend approving the expanded incentive tier at the next session. The confidential note on forward strategy is set out immediately below.

board note of tagug-hahag: Praionax Logistics is in early talks to buy Julaxek Group for about $36.3 million. The Julmir launch date is March 1, and nothing goes to the press before then.

09:14 — Inkmill render workers began emitting raw HTML from untrusted markdown after a sanitizer config regression.
09:20 — Canary alerts fired on script-tag passthrough; pipeline paused.
09:26 — Affected documents quarantined; no evidence of exploitation in access logs.
09:41 — Sanitizer allowlist restored from prior release, workers redeployed.
10:02 — Full re-render of quarantined documents completed clean.

Security reviewer: the regression window is 27 minutes. The sanitizer bypass shipped in the build identified by the token below.

session token of kagup-hahaf = htk3_2b8

# Pagination config — Lanternfish Public API
#
# Welcome aboard. All list endpoints are cursor-paginated; offset params
# were removed in v3. PAGE_SIZE_DEFAULT=25 and PAGE_SIZE_MAX=100 are hard
# caps enforced at the gateway, not per-route. Cursors are opaque — never
# parse them client-side or in tests. Raising PAGE_SIZE_MAX needs a perf
# review first. Cursors are signed before leaving the service, and the
# signing secret is set on the line directly below.

vault entry, yagef-bahop: COURIER_KEY29=5cc62eb51255862256337c33c5be9

## Deploying Your Validator Plugin

Once your plugin passes the Checkrow conformance suite, you can publish it to the shared registry and it'll get picked up on the next host restart. Plugins run sandboxed, so don't expect filesystem access beyond your scratch dir. Versioning matters — bump it or the loader will skip you. The host resolves plugins using the registry settings shown below, so match these exactly.

config for kahag-tafop:
WENWYN_PIN=7412
WENWYN_TENANT=fenion
WENWYN_METRICS_HOST=metrics.wenwyn.zemvarnet.local
WENWYN_SEAL=seal_cafee3b9
WENWYN_STANDBY_TEAM=praox